Pager Support

Some Mercurial commands can produce a lot of output, and Mercurial will attempt to use a pager to make those commands more pleasant.

Чтобы задать используемую программу просмотра (pager), установите переменную приложения:

[pager]
pager = less -FRX

If no pager is set in the user or repository configuration, Mercurial uses the environment variable $PAGER. If $PAGER is not set, pager.pager from the default or system configuration is used. If none of these are set, a default pager will be used, typically 'less' on Unix and 'more' on Windows.

Можно отключить программу просмотра для определенных команд, добавив их в список pager.ignore:

[pager]
ignore = version, help, update

Чтобы игнорировать глобальные команды, такие как 'hg version' или 'hg help', необходимо указать из вашем конфигурационном файле.

To control whether the pager is used at all for an individual command, you can use --pager=<value>:

To globally turn off all attempts to use a pager, set:

[ui]
paginate = never

which will prevent the pager from running.